Writing
This week, you have a fairly straightforward writing task - to write a Recount. A recount is when you write your news about something that you have done. You could also turn your recount into a daily diary if you want to!
Grammar / Punctuation
This week, we are going to use commas within a list. I would also like you to try to include a list within your Recount Writing, for example: Yesterday for lunch I had some pitta bread, hummus, cucumber and chicken.

Letters and Sounds
Phase 6 - adding _ly
Can you play a game? Cut these base words out. Choose a word card, then add _ly. Clue: the blue words end in y so you have to change the y to an i and add _ly.
